Terre Haute Man Sentenced in Auto Dealership Theft Case

By John Szink Jul 24, 2026 | 10:58 AM

A Sullivan Circuit Court judge sentenced a Terre Haute man Thursday to five years in prison and one year of probation for Corrupt Business Influence.

57-year-old Joseph Mascari pleaded guilty to the charge in May under a negotiated plea agreement.

Mascari, a former part owner of Sullivan Automotive Group, also agreed to pay more than $295,000 in restitution to the company’s owner.

He was accused of stealing the money while he was a part owner of the dealership.
